ODI Cricket World Cup Winners List
Here is a list of (the one day international cricket world cup winners since 1975 to 2023), including runner-ups, host country, total scores, and final result of Men’s One Day International (ODI) Cricket World Cup from 1975 to 2023.
ICC cricket world cup winner list | ||||
---|---|---|---|---|
Host | Year | Winner | Runner-up | Score |
England | 1975 | West Indies | Australia | 291–8 |
England | 1979 | West Indies | England | 286–9 |
England | 1983 | India | West Indies | 183 |
India and Pakistan | 1987 | Australia | England | 253–5 |
Australia and New Zealand | 1992 | Pakistan | England | 249–6 |
Pakistan and India | 1996 | Sri Lanka | Australia | 245–3 |
England | 1999 | Australia | Pakistan | 133–2 |
South Africa | 2003 | Australia | India | 359–2 |
West Indies | 2007 | Australia | Sri Lanka | 281–4 |
India and Bangladesh | 2011 | India | Sri Lanka | 277–4 |
Australia and New Zealand | 2015 | Australia | New Zealand | 186–3 |
England and Wales | 2019 | England | New Zealand | 241 |
India | 2023 | Australia | India | 241-3 |

Year | Winner | Captain |
---|---|---|
1975 | West Indies | Clive Lloyd |
1979 | West Indies | Clive Lloyd |
1983 | India | Kapil Dev |
1987 | Australia | Allan Border |
1992 | Pakistan | Imran Khan |
1996 | Sri Lanka | Arjuna Ranatunga |
1999 | Australia | Steve Waugh |
2003 | Australia | Ricky Ponting |
2007 | Australia | Ricky Ponting |
2011 | India | MS Dhoni |
2015 | Australia | Michael Clarke |
2019 | England | Eoin Morgan |
2023 | Australia | Pat Cummins |
